Tina Andrews is an American actress, television producer, screenwriter, author and playwright. She played Valerie Grant in the series Days of Our Lives from 1975 until 1977. Andrews also wrote the TV miniseries Sally Hemings: An American Scandal , which was the first time that the relationship between Thomas Jefferson and Sally Hemings had been explored on TV.

In 2001, Andrews was the first African American to win the Writers Guild of America award for Original Long Form, for her script for this miniseries.
